Regenstrief Institute Research Scientist Alexia Torke, M.D., M.S., was awarded the Outstanding Mentorship Award. Dr. Torke is a professor in the Division of General Internal Medicine at Indiana University School of Medicine. The Pyramid Awards are the highest honor bestowed by the Department of Medicine.
